  1. George Habash (Arabic: جورج حبش, romanized: Jūrj Ḥabash; 1 August 1926 – 26 January 2008) was a Palestinian politician and physician who founded the MarxistLeninist Popular Front for the Liberation of Palestine (PFLP).
